macrocystis

noun

mac·​ro·​cys·​tis
ˌmakrōˈsistə̇s
1
capitalized : a genus of brown algae (family Laminariaceae) that are often very large and consist of a slender stipe with pinnate fronds and floats see giant kelp
2
plural macrocystis : any plant of the genus Macrocystis

Word History

Etymology

New Latin, from macr- + -cystis
